FAQs for finding dog training near you in Augusta, ME

The average rate for dog training in Augusta, ME on Care.com as of June, 2026 is $16.00 per hour. Pricing can vary based on the type of training, such as private sessions, group classes, or board-and-train programs. More intensive behavior training or specialized programs may cost more due to the time and expertise required.

Dog trainers in Augusta, ME may offer a range of services including basic obedience training, puppy training, behavior correction, leash training, and advanced command training. Some trainers focus on specific needs such as anxiety, aggression, or socialization, while others provide general training programs for everyday behavior and manners.

Choosing the right dog trainer in Augusta, ME involves evaluating their experience, training methods, and ability to work with your dog’s specific needs. Many pet owners look for trainers who use positive reinforcement techniques and offer a structured plan. Scheduling a consultation or initial session can help you determine if the trainer’s style is a good match for both you and your dog.

The time it takes to train a dog in Augusta, ME can vary depending on the dog’s age, temperament, and the type of training needed. Basic obedience training may take a few weeks, while more complex behavioral issues can require longer-term training and consistency. Regular practice and reinforcement at home are key to seeing lasting results.

Dog training in Augusta, ME can lead to improved obedience, better behavior, and stronger communication between you and your pet. Many dogs learn commands such as sit, stay, and recall, while also improving leash behavior and social interactions. Training can also help reduce unwanted behaviors and build confidence over time.

The frequency of dog training sessions in Augusta, ME depends on your dog’s goals and progress. Some dogs benefit from weekly sessions, while others may require more frequent or intensive training at the start. Consistency between sessions, including practicing techniques at home, plays a major role in long-term success.
